JavaScriptベース-3(条件文)


条件文


Achievement Goals


条件文でのtruttyとfalseyの動作は理解できます.厳密な比較(====、!=)は、比較演算子で理解できます.ifとelse if,elseを理解して、理不尽に使うことができます.論理演算子(&、|、!...)これにより,複雑な条件を簡潔に記述できる.複数の比較演算子
===!==><>=<=同じ
if (조건1) {
  // 조건1이 통과할 경우
} else if (조건2) {
  // 조건1이 통과하지 않고
  // 조건2가 통과할 경우
} else {
  // 모든 조건이 통과하지 않는 경우
}

  
  and 연산자는 falsy 한 값을 만나면 그 값을 출력
  undefined && 10 // undefined
  5 && false // false